Nyctaginaceae

Nyctaginaceae is a diverse family of flowering plants that holds significant value in horticultural practice and decorative cultivation. Known primarily for genera such as Mirabilis and Bougainvillea, these plants exhibit unique growth patterns that require specific management techniques to achieve optimal yields or decorative performance.

The native range of this family primarily encompasses tropical and subtropical regions of the Americas. As heat-loving plants, they thrive in well-lit, warm environments. When grown in temperate zones, they are often treated as annuals, although their biological potential allows for perennial growth in frost-free climates, making them a popular choice for protected soil agriculture.

Botanically, these plants are distinguished by their colorful bracts that function to attract pollinators. The stems are often woody or semi-woody, and the root system frequently includes tuberous structures that act as nutrient storage units. Understanding this morphology is essential for proper propagation, which is typically conducted through cuttings or seeds during the active growing season.

Cultivation requirements involve full exposure to sunlight and well-draining soil with a balanced nutrient profile. The family is highly sensitive to waterlogged conditions, which can lead to root rot. Therefore, agricultural practices should prioritize irrigation management and the incorporation of coarse organic matter or sand to improve soil aeration and drainage capabilities.

Common issues affecting Nyctaginaceae include infestations by aphids, mealybugs, and spider mites, as well as susceptibility to fungal pathogens in high-humidity environments. Effective control involves integrated pest management, regular scouting of the foliage, and the application of environmentally safe plant protection products to ensure the vigor and health of the crop.
